Meanwhile, more and more people are calling for women to play the role of the "prince" in the triumvirate — a carnival princess instead of a prince. But Cologne's 200-year-old traditional ...
The Cologne Carnival officially begins on November 11 at 11:11 AM, but the heart of the festivities unfolds in the days ...
While the world typically celebrates Carnival in February, a few German Carnival strongholds actually get an early start at ...